Day 1 : Introduction to ISO 20400 and key considerations
Day 2 : Organizing and integrating sustainable procurement
Day 3 : Planning and integrating sustainability into the procurement process
Day 4 : Contract management and continual improvement
Day 5 : Certification exam

Credential | Exam | Professional experience | SPMS project experience | Other requirements |
PECB Certified ISO 20400 Provisional Sustainable Procurement Manager | PECB Certified ISO 20400 Lead Sustainable Procurement Manager exam or equivalent | None | None | Signing the PECB Code of Ethics |
PECB Certified ISO 20400 Sustainable Procurement Manager | PECB Certified ISO 20400 Lead Sustainable Procurement Manager exam or equivalent | Two years: One year of work experience in procurement | Procurement activities: a total of 200 hours | Signing the PECB Code of Ethics |
PECB Certified ISO 20400 Lead Sustainable Procurement Manager | PECB Certified ISO 20400 Lead Sustainable Procurement Manager exam or equivalent | Five years: Two year of work experience in procurement | Procurement activities: a total of 300 hours | Signing the PECB Code of Ethics |
PECB Certified ISO 20400 Senior Lead Sustainable Procurement Manager | PECB Certified ISO 20400 Lead Sustainable Procurement Manager exam or equivalent | Ten years: Seven years of work experience in procurement | Procurement activities: a total of 1000 hours | Signing the PECB Code of Ethics |
